On Sun, Aug 07, 2005 at 03:48:26PM +0200, Benjamin Mesing wrote:

> Note that version 1.3.1 links against /usr/lib/libstdc++.so.6 and my
> development version against /usr/lib/libstdc++.so.5. I have no idea
> why...

Because you're compiling one with gcc3 and the other with gcc4.  This is
also the cause of weird unexpected meaningless crashes like the ones you
reported seem to be.

In my system I deleted all gcc versions except gcc4, just to be sure.
Also note that all the libraries you depend on should already be
recompiled with gcc4: is qt allright already?  Good thing is, the linker
warns you.
